Say Goodbye to Varicose Veins

Varicose veins are more than a cosmetic nuisance.  If left untreated they can lead to serious health problems.  Some of the more intense issues include persistent leg swelling, chronic leg pain, dry/thinned skin, inflammation, scaling skin and even open sores.  Physicians Vein Clinics offers one of the most advanced treatments available to successfully treat varicose veins without surgery.  In the past, varicose veins were treated by tying and removing the abnormal veins through a surgical procedure in a hospital operating room.  Today medical technology continues to advance, and what once required surgery can now be performed using a laser procedure called EVLA, or Endovenous Laser Ablation.  EVLA is a minimally invasive method for treating varicose veins of the leg using laser energy to shrink and seal the veins shut.  After infiltration of local anesthetic, a thin fiber optic probe is guided by ultrasound through the abnormal vein.  Heat from the laser is delivered to the varicose vein, treating and eliminating the walls of the vein and causing the body to naturally absorb the tissue.  There is no need to be concerned with the loss of the damaged vein.  Since the varicose vein is obviously dysfunctional, it can be detrimental to your overall circulatory health.  Consequently, once a varicose vein is treated by EVLA, the remaining blood flow is rerouted to normal, healthy veins within the leg where it returns to the heart and lungs.

The EVLA procedure offers many advantages to those struggling with varicose veins.  First, it is recognized as a medical procedure and is often covered by insurance for those who qualify.  Next, it is an in-office procedure performed, on average, in less than 1 hour with no need for a hospital stay.  It offers significant relief from symptoms almost immediately with no unsightly scarring or large prominent incisions.  Barring any unique health issues, the patient can resume normal daily activities immediately.
